Execution Plan

  1. Define a tight niche and publish a consistent content cadence aligned to high-intent keywords
  2. Package content into monetizable formats (SEO articles, newsletters, downloadable guides, and affiliate offers)
  3. Build audience distribution channels (email list + 2 social platforms) and measure conversion rates weekly
  4. Optimize for monetization: improve CTAs, landing pages, and RPM/CTR using A/B testing
  5. Scale production with templates and SOPs while maintaining quality and update cycles for top pages
  6. Track KPIs (organic traffic, email subs, RPM, churn) to ensure break-even stays within 1 month
